Use steel wool to fill up any hole that mice can use to enter your house. Any opening larger than a half inch should be plugged. These animals can squeeze through extremely small areas.

Do you have a recurring issue where fruit flies keep appearing? The problem may be your drain. Tape some plastic wrap over it for a few days to see if any fruit flies appear. If fruit flies still appear, try pouring boiling water down it and scrubbing it thoroughly. This should prevent fruit flies in your home.

Are you dealing with ants around the house? A simple combination of them is to mix up some borax and sugar. The sugar will attract your pests while the borax then kills them.

Look around your house and yard for any water that’s just sitting there. Standing water attracts all kinds of the biggest attractants for pests. Make sure that you take care of any leaky pipes and keep all standing water under control. Pests require water to stay alive, so cutting off their supply will make your home less inviting.
